Q: Is 1,411,542 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 1,411,542 is not a prime number.

Why is 1,411,542 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 1411542 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 6 9 11 18 22 33 66 99 198 7,129 14,258 21,387 42,774 64,161 78,419 128,322 156,838 235,257 470,514 705,771 and 1,411,542, with no remainder.

Since 1,411,542 cannot be divided by just 1 and 1,411,542, it is not a prime number.
